In 1960, the harvard political scientist rupert emerson published from empire to nation, a book whose title perfectly captured this view of decolonization as the demise of formal empire and the triumphant spread of the nation-state. In worldmaking after empire, adom getachew aims to redraw and enlarge this picture. Many of the leading proponents of decolonization, she argues, had broader objectives than simply achieving independence.
